Tamburasi s' Dunava
Tamburasi s' Dunava represents a significant ensemble within the tradition of tamburitza music, a genre defined by the use of plucked string instruments from the Balkan region. The group's name, translating to Tamburitza Players from the Danube, suggests a deep connection to the riverine cultures of the area, often associated with rich folk melodies and communal performance styles. Their recordings, including the track Pevaj Jelo veselo, showcase the vibrant and rhythmic qualities characteristic of this musical form.
